Four in the morning.

It's four in the morning,
I wake without warning,
And your not there,
There's a message from you,
Don't know what to do,
Will wait for the light to reply.

As I wait for the dawn,
I write another song,
Only way to ease this burden.

Soon a day will have passed,
Since I saw you last,
Walking away from me,
Can still feel you near,
Its as I did fear,
But how can you be with me.

Close my eyes and I find,
You dominate my mind,
I'll never be free,
Think 'cause I must,
To you I entrust,
My heart,my soul,
My everything.
